EverQuest and EverQuest 2 players have noticed something missing and weren’t pleased with the response when they asked where they were at. The missing items in question are the 2026 roadmaps for the free-to-play MMORPGs.
When players began to inquire as to the status of the roadmaps, a senior community manager took to the forums to explain, letting players know their questions had been seen and that the team has “chosen to forgo a roadmap this year” as they “would like to knock out the redundancy in posting the same information repeatedly and would much prefer to post articles closer to when things will be occurring”.
As you might expect, player response was less than positive, with many pointing out that less communication isn’t better. Others noted that many players don’t bother with individual updates and that the roadmap was the only way they know what’s up with the game.
This prompted studio head Jenn Chan to add a post to the games’ forums sharing some plans for the year. This includes two game updates for EQ2, new content on the Origin servers, and various quality-of-life updates. Based on the post, it seems things aren’t as dire as players were imagining. Although they’re probably right about not keeping up with regular news posts on the games’ sites.
